Pat Novak, for Hire was a detective drama series which aired from 1946 to 1947 on the West Coast and in 1949 as a nationwide program for ABC. The episodes were set on the San Francisco waterfront and depicts the city as a dark, rough place where the main goal is survival. Novak is not a detective by trade, but he owns a boat shop on Pier 19 where he rents out boats and does odd jobs to make money. The series' fast-paced, hard-boiled dialogue and action and witty one-liners made popularized it among fans.
